Transaction 9562ef8558df3020f2ae8f9a2b890f82ac06d48fc02c8b93f2d045e35599eaf2
1 Input
1 Output
-
9562ef8558df3020f2ae8f9a2b890f82ac06d48fc02c8b93f2d045e35599eaf2:0
- value
- 2998517
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aebe56cf4733fbe281299ea58f647b551f7656e1 OP_EQUAL
- address
- 3HcyWv1bSWevazgguCwn34YPGn4pre3nPW